Lunchtime Yoga

Event Series Lunchtime Yoga

Yoga is recognized by the National Institutes of Health as being one of the top 10 evidence-based complementary health approaches to address serious problems such as depression, lower back pain and hypertension. As a holistic mind-body practice, Yoga combines physical activity with breath-focused mindfulness techniques. Geetha Sampathkumar, an experienced Yoga professional, will lead lunchtime yoga […]

Friday Morning Meditation Group

This meditation group is an informal group that is led by practitioners of multiple meditation styles. Each week the leadership rotates around a core group of leaders but others are invited to lead as well. Mediations are sometimes led live and sometimes through the playing of videos. All faculty and staff are invited to attend. […]

Zumba Fitness Class

Event Series Zumba Fitness Class

Founded in 2001, Zumba fuses fitness, entertainment and culture into an exhilarating dance-fitness sensation! This class will feel like a “fitness-party” that blends upbeat world rhythms with easy-to-follow choreography, for a total-body workout that combines all elements of fitness – cardio, balance, flexibility, and muscle conditioning. Dance experience is not required; our instructors will work […]
